Wouter Weylandt funeral set for Wednesday

BRUSSELS (AFP) — The funeral of Belgian cyclist Wouter Weylandt, killed in a crash on the Tour of Italy, will take place next Wednesday, May 18, in his home town of Ghent, his Leopard-Trek team announced Thursday.

BRUSSELS (AFP) — The funeral of Belgian cyclist Wouter Weylandt, killed in a crash on the Tour of Italy, will take place next Wednesday, May 18, in his home town of Ghent, his Leopard-Trek team announced Thursday.

The 26-year-old, who was due to become a father for the first time in September, died instantly after a crash on the twisting descent of the Bocco mountain pass around 25km from the finish line on Monday’s third stage.

His team subsequently pulled out of the race.
